Materials That Work Best
For long-lasting performance, it’s important to choose weather-resistant materials:
- Treated hardwood for natural appearance
- Powder-coated metal fittings to prevent rust
- Outdoor fabrics that resist fading
- Proper anchoring for windy conditions
Regular cleaning and occasional sealing help maintain the cabana’s appearance over time.

Easy Maintenance Tips
- Rinse dust and sand regularly
- Check fittings and curtains after strong winds
- Reseal wooden surfaces when needed
- Trim nearby plants to avoid overgrowth
Simple care keeps your cabana looking fresh and welcoming.
